Mokwon University
Mokwon University (목원대학교) is a private university in Daejeon, South Korea, established in 1954 by Dr. Charles D. Stokes, a Christian missionary. The university offers a variety of undergraduate programs across disciplines, emphasizing modular education that allows students to tailor their studies according to their career goals. It has approximately 13,500 students, including around 930 international students, and is known for integrating modern technologies into its curriculum.
